K&K Industries expands prototype manufacturing capability

Custom sheet metal fabricator K&K Industries, Bellingham, Wash., has acquired Automated Metal Technologies, Redmond, Wash. With this acquisition, the company has added 8,500 sq. ft. of manufacturing capacity, new equipment and technology, and now can deliver prototype parts in three to five days and follow-on production quantities in less than two weeks.

K&K’s equipment includes lasers; turret punches; press brakes; hardware insertion machines; GMAW, GTAW, and spot welding machines; and a 4-ft.-wide graining machine. Its lasers can cut mild steel up to 1.0 in. thick, stainless to 0.5 in. thick, and aluminum up to 0.25 in. thick.
